DoorDash Inc (NASDAQ:DASH) shares are trading higher on Wednesday as investors position themselves ahead of the company’s fourth-quarter 2025 earnings report, scheduled for release after the market close.

Wall Street analysts expect DoorDash to report quarterly earnings of $0.58 per share, representing a significant year-over-year increase. Revenue for the period is projected to land at approximately $3.98 billion.

Technical Factors

The stock’s 7.31% jump comes as technical indicators signaled an oversold condition. Prior to Wednesday’s rally, DoorDash was trading at a Relative Strength Index (RSI) of 20.49.

The stock has faced a difficult technical environment recently, trading 10.1% below its 20-day Simple Moving Average (SMA) and 23.2% below its 100-day SMA.

Over the past 12 months, the stock has declined 18.08%, and it is positioned closer to its 52-week low of $155.40 than its high of $285.50.

Analyst Consensus & Recent Actions

The stock carries a Buy Rating with an average price target of $282.69. Recent analyst moves include:

  • Guggenheim: Buy (Lowers Target to $275.00) (Jan. 29)
  • Stifel: Hold (Lowers Target to $224.00) (Jan. 27)
  • Keybanc: Overweight (Lowers Target to $275.00) (Jan. 20)
